Ipamorelin: Selective GH Secretion
Ipamorelin is a synthetic pentapeptide (Aib-His-D-2Nal-D-Phe-Lys-NH2) that acts as a growth hormone releasing peptide (GHRP) with extraordinary selectivity. Unlike older GHS molecules, Ipamorelin stimulates GH release without meaningfully affecting prolactin or cortisol—a major advantage in long-term therapy.
The mechanism: Ipamorelin binds to ghrelin-like receptors in the pituitary, triggering GH secretion. Each injection produces a modest, physiological GH pulse (2–4 IU), mimicking the body's natural pulsatile pattern. Critically, Ipamorelin does not suppress somatostatin, allowing for clean, brief GH spikes without extended suppression of other hormones.
This selectivity makes Ipamorelin ideal for sustained use—months or years—without hormone imbalance. Users report improved body composition, enhanced recovery, and anti-aging benefits with minimal side effects.
GHRP-2: High-Impact GH Stimulus
GHRP-2 (pralmorelin, hexarelin class) is a potent GH secretagogue that delivers larger, faster GH pulses than Ipamorelin—up to 15 IU per injection. It binds ghrelin receptors and strongly stimulates GH-releasing hormone (GHRH) pathways in the hypothalamus and pituitary.
The mechanism is more aggressive: GHRP-2 increases not only GH but also prolactin and cortisol (acutely). This multi-hormone effect accelerates muscle protein synthesis but carries trade-offs—water retention from prolactin, appetite stimulation from ghrelin-like action, and theoretical risk of prolactin-related side effects over time.
GHRP-2 is the choice for rapid mass gain, power athletes, and shorter cycles (8–12 weeks) where the higher hormonal impact justifies the side effects. Users often stack GHRP-2 with GHRH peptides (like Sermorelin) to amplify and modulate the GH response for even greater gains.
Hormonal Profile & Muscle Growth Effects
Growth Hormone (GH) & IGF-1: Both peptides boost GH, which stimulates IGF-1 production (liver, skeletal muscle). Ipamorelin's modest pulses create sustained, stable IGF-1 elevation. GHRP-2's larger spikes may yield faster IGF-1 surges, driving quicker muscle protein synthesis.
Prolactin: Ipamorelin does not elevate prolactin. GHRP-2 raises prolactin moderately, causing water retention, potential gynecomastia risk, and erectile dysfunction in sensitive users. Prolactin management with a dopamine agonist (like Caber) is sometimes needed on GHRP-2 cycles.
Appetite & Ghrelin: GHRP-2 powerfully stimulates hunger (ghrelin-like), which aids bulking but can be problematic for body composition-focused goals. Ipamorelin has minimal appetite effect, allowing diet control.
Cortisol: GHRP-2 can acutely suppress cortisol, beneficial short-term but potentially problematic chronically. Ipamorelin maintains cortisol homeostasis. For lean, durable gains and joint/tissue health, Ipamorelin is superior. For maximum muscle gain speed, GHRP-2 edges ahead. See Ipamorelin and GHRP-2 detailed guides for more.

Dosage & Administration Protocols
Ipamorelin Dosage: Standard is 100–200 mcg per subcutaneous injection, 2–3 times daily. Total daily dose: 300–600 mcg. Some users dose once daily (200 mcg) if convenience is prioritized. Cycles: continuous (12+ months) or 3 months on, 1 month off. Best injected away from meals (fasted or 2+ hours post-meal).
GHRP-2 Dosage: Typically 100–200 mcg per injection, 3 times daily (morning, noon, pre-bed). Total daily dose: 300–600 mcg. Higher frequencies (4x daily) are sometimes used for maximum GH output. Cycles: 8–16 weeks on, 4 weeks off (to allow pituitary recovery and prevent tolerance).
Optimal Timing: Ipamorelin: morning (fasted), afternoon (pre-workout), evening (before sleep). GHRP-2: same timing, but many prefer pre-bed dose to leverage sleep-induced GH surge. Always inject subcutaneously into clean skin (abdomen, thigh, or rotate).
Stack Dosing: If combining: GHRP-2 100 mcg (3x) + Ipamorelin 100 mcg (additional 1–2x) daily, total 500–700 mcg/day. This approach reduces GHRP-2 prolactin/cortisol impact while maximizing GH. Start conservative, increase based on blood work (IGF-1, prolactin).
Side Effects & Safety
Ipamorelin Side Effects: Minimal and rare. Mild injection site reactions, occasional flushing or dizziness. No significant prolactin, cortisol, or appetite effects. Long-term human data is limited, but animal studies and clinical use suggest excellent safety at therapeutic doses. Tolerance is uncommon.
GHRP-2 Side Effects: Increased hunger (ghrelin-like), water retention (from prolactin), flushed skin or facial flushing, mild dizziness. More serious risks with extended use: prolactin elevation (gynecomastia, erectile dysfunction, lactation), carpal tunnel syndrome (from GH), and desensitization (tolerance requiring higher doses or cycling off).
Blood Work Monitoring: Test baseline IGF-1, prolactin, cortisol, glucose, and lipids. Recheck IGF-1 and prolactin every 8 weeks on GHRP-2 cycles. For Ipamorelin, quarterly monitoring is sufficient. Prolactin >30 ng/mL on GHRP-2 warrants dopamine agonist use (Cabergoline 0.25–0.5 mg 2x weekly).
Contraindications: Active cancer, uncontrolled diabetes, pregnancy/nursing. GHS may accelerate existing tumors. Carpal tunnel syndrome, severe arthritis, or joint instability may worsen with GH elevation. Always consult a doctor before use. See peptide safety guidelines for comprehensive harm reduction.
